It was first diagnosed in December, 2019 in Wuhan, capital of China’s Hubei province and since then it is spreading globally. March 2020 was the period when this virus came to India with a huge number of cases.  People went into quarantine, to protect themselves and the country. Schools, colleges, universities, places of worship are sealed. Public transport is suspended, construction work halted as India asked its citizens to stay home and practice social distancing. . A nationwide lock down was imposed in India a few days ago, designed to stop the imminent spread of the novel corona virus.
